Cot Lampise – a small Sumatran village in Kabupaten Aceh Barat
Cot Lampise is an Indonesian settlement belonging to the Samatiga district (Kecamatan Samatiga) in Kabupaten Aceh Barat, in Aceh province, on the western coast of Sumatra island. Based on its coordinates (4.2584264° N, 96.0335114° E), the settlement is located in the northern part of Sumatra, near the western coast facing the Indian Ocean. According to data available through mid-2024, Kabupaten Aceh Barat has a population of approximately 207,690 and covers an area of 2,927.95 km² following administrative reorganizations. As part of Kecamatan Samatiga in Kabupaten Aceh Barat, it is situated in an area that typically characterizes the regency: the region belongs to a zone on Sumatra's western coast that is naturally resource-rich but infrastructurally underdeveloped. Before administrative reorganization, Kabupaten Aceh Barat covered approximately 10,097 km², extending from the foothills of Geurutee mountain (to the Aceh Besar border) to the Krueng Seumayam river (to the Aceh Selatan border), with roughly 250 km of coastline. The present, smaller-scale regency is a considerably more compact unit, though the western coastal location and natural character remain. Generally speaking, Aceh province, including the territory of Kabupaten Aceh Barat, has remained stable since the 2005 Helsinki peace agreement was signed – which ended decades of armed conflict. In smaller villages, the security situation typically develops within the framework of traditional community norms and local regulations (adat); in Aceh, certain elements of Islamic law (sharia) have also come into effect within the framework of the special autonomous region, which affects daily life. Regarding the Kabupaten Aceh Barat region, it may be noted that the area's most notable cultural association is with the national hero Teuku Umar, who originated from Aceh Barat; his name is borne by, among others, the Universitas Teuku Umar higher education institution and the Komando Resor Militer 012/Teuku Umar military district, both located in Meulaboh, the regency capital. Meulaboh itself is the most developed point in the region from tourism and cultural perspectives.
